Why Polycarbonate Resins Are So Popular
Polycarbonate is an amorphous thermoplastic that maintains its structural integrity across a wide temperature range. It’s not just strong—it also offers great optical clarity and is relatively lightweight. Here are some of the key advantages that make polycarbonate a preferred choice in many industries:
- Polycarbonate can withstand temperatures from -20°C to 140°C without losing its strength or rigidity. This makes it suitable for applications where durability under varying conditions is essential.
- Compared to glass, polycarbonate is much lighter and shatter-resistant, yet it still provides a clear, glass-like appearance. This makes it ideal for safety-critical applications.
- While it is highly impact-resistant, polycarbonate is not scratch-proof. To enhance its surface durability, it can be coated with protective layers when needed.
- The material is easy to machine at room temperature using standard tools like drills, saws, and mills. Thermoforming is also a cost-effective method for producing larger parts or custom shapes.
- Polycarbonate has good thermal stability and fire-resistant properties, allowing it to perform well in demanding environments where other plastics might fail.
- It retains its transparency during processing, which is crucial for products requiring a clean, polished look. This makes it a favorite in automotive interiors, consumer electronics, and medical devices.
Common Industrial Applications of Polycarbonate Resins
Due to its versatile properties, polycarbonate is used in a variety of industrial and commercial applications. Some of the most common uses include:
- Polycarbonate is often used in applications that require light transmission and impact resistance, such as security windows, vehicle headlamps, motorcycle helmets, and safety goggles.
- Its ability to withstand high-temperature sterilization makes it a popular choice in the medical field for devices like syringes, diagnostic equipment, and surgical instruments.
- Many household items, such as water bottles, baby bottles, food containers, and blenders, are made from polycarbonate due to its lightweight and durable nature.
- In the electronics sector, polycarbonate is used for housing components like battery cases, connectors, and smartphone casings.
- It is also widely used in prototyping and 3D printing, where it serves as a cost-effective alternative to metal sheets and allows for clear internal views in models.
